I used one can of black beans (Drained and rinsed). Used my smoothie mixer to blend them smooth with a little water (About 2/3’s cup), then added in only the egg and sunflower oil (You know, I’ve gotten so used to using sunflower oil that I can’t really go without it, heh). Then mixed it all together and baked it.

It is a little cakey in the parts that cooked, but meh, it’s still pretty tasty. I could do this. I’d be happy with this. Heh!
